It’s coming.
Very soon, perhaps as soon as this summer, you will hit a dry spell. This can happen whether you have prospected hard or if you have had your feet on your desk for months. It’s natural and it’s all a part of being in sales.
Deal.
In addition to the panic, the anxiety and the frustration will come the question as to whether the market for your products and services still exists. It’s inevitable. The longer your drought goes on, the more you will wonder: Where is my business headed?
Even during the best of times, this is a question worthy of some serious thought. Business might be good today but you must constantly find new markets and new products/services to sell. Fortunately, the answer - your answer - can be found if you ask the right source:
Your customer.
Dr. Joe Webb once said, It is more important to stay ahead of the customer than the competition. He was right. It just makes sense that your future is tied to theirs. By understanding their business need and the challenges their industry faces, you will understand your answers and what you need to do to prepare.
Your customer is your Wizard of Oz. Pay full attention to the man behind the curtain.
